When setting up a 12-volt power system, one critical question arises: how many meters does a 12-volt inverter come with? This guide explores cable length requirements, voltage drop calculations, and installation best practices for residential, automotive, and off-grid applications.
Why Cable Length Matters for 12V Inverters
Proper cable sizing ensures:
- Minimal energy loss during transmission
- Prevention of overheating risks
- Optimal inverter performance
- Extended equipment lifespan
Voltage Drop: The Silent Efficiency Killer
For every 1 meter of cable in a 12V system:
- AWG 10 cable loses ~0.03 volts at 10A load
- AWG 6 cable loses ~0.01 volts at 20A load
Pro Tip: Always keep cable runs under 3 meters for high-current applications (1000W+).
Recommended Cable Lengths by Application
| Application | Power Range | Ideal Cable Length | Wire Gauge |
|---|---|---|---|
| Car Audio Systems | 300-500W | 1.5-2m | AWG 8 |
| RV Power Systems | 1000-2000W | 2-3m | AWG 4/2 |
Installation Best Practices
- Use torque-rated lugs for terminal connections
- Implement fused protection within 0.5m of battery
- Route cables away from heat sources
"A 3% voltage drop is the maximum acceptable threshold for most 12V systems." - IEEE Power Standards

Maintenance Checklist
- Inspect connections quarterly
- Measure voltage drop annually
- Replace oxidized terminals immediately
FAQ: 12V Inverter Cables
Q: Can I extend factory-supplied cables? A: Yes, but use same gauge wiring and soldered connections.
Q: Does stranded vs solid wire matter? A: Stranded copper offers better flexibility for mobile applications.
